RiverLink Ferry

Fodor's Review:

This passenger ferry makes a 12-minute trip across the Delaware River; it travels back and forth between the Independence Seaport Museum at Penn's Landing and Camden's waterfront attractions, including the New Jersey State Aquarium, the Camden Children's Museum, and the Battleship New Jersey. You can get a picturesque view of Philadelphia's skyline and the Ben Franklin Bridge. Besides its daytime schedule, the ferry runs express service before and after Tweeter Center concerts and Camden Riversharks baseball games.

  • Cost: $6 round-trip
  • Open: May-Oct., daily; departs from Camden on half hr 9:30-5:30; last ferry at 6:30 on Fri., Sat., and Sun.; from Philadelphia on hr 10-6, last ferry at 7 on Fri., Sat., and Sun.
